| import numpy as np |
| from sklearn.preprocessing import LabelEncoder |
| from xgboost import XGBClassifier |
|
|
| from core.data_bundle import DataBundle |
| from models.base import BaseModel |
|
|
|
|
| class XGBClassifierWrapper(BaseModel): |
| def __init__(self, config: dict) -> None: |
| super().__init__(config) |
| self.label_encoder: LabelEncoder = LabelEncoder() |
|
|
| def train(self, data: DataBundle) -> None: |
| merged_config = self._merge_hyperparameter_overrides(data) |
| |
| merged_config.pop("use_label_encoder", None) |
| |
| |
| y_train_encoded = self.label_encoder.fit_transform(data.common.y_train) |
| self.model = XGBClassifier(**merged_config) |
| self.model.fit(data.common.X_train, y_train_encoded) |
|
|
| def predict(self, X: np.ndarray) -> np.ndarray: |
| |
| encoded_predictions = self.model.predict(X) |
| return self.label_encoder.inverse_transform(encoded_predictions) |
